Abstract
The invention discloses a kind of electronic portable car-mounted charging units of logistic car, and the first rear-wheel rear of electronic logistic car is set to by mounting bracket, and logistic car the second rear-wheel rear is equipped with fuel tank, is attached between vehicle-mounted charging device and fuel tank by fuel pipe;Wherein, vehicle-mounted charging device has shell, case surface is equipped with oil circuit interface and circuit interface, interior of shell is equipped with: engine, electric machine controller, generator and charging unit controller, engine is connected by oil circuit interface, fuel pipe with fuel tank, using gasoline as power, generator is driven to generate electricity, the output end of generator is electrically connected to the input terminal of electric machine controller, rectification and voltage regulator circuit are equipped in electric machine controller, the three-phase alternating current that generator exports is converted into direct current, the output of direct current is then carried out by circuit interface;The input terminal of charging unit controller is electrically connected to the entire car controller of electronic logistic car, and the output end of charging unit controller is electrically connected to engine.

Background technique
The vehicles of the electric car as environmental protection, country supports energetically, and has policy allowance, but in the market
But sales volume is general for electronic logistic car, is not pursued.Main reason is that: first is that charging pile is few, charging is inconvenient;Second is that when charging
Between it is long, do not meet the fast pace of contemporary life;Third is that must then increase battery capacity if necessary to mileage travelled increase, and increase
Battery capacity will increase own wt again, therefore will cause cargo capacity decline, so the applicability of electronic logistic car at this stage
It is not high, it is current to be only applicable to urban inner.
Although not sent out currently, having many technical solutions is to be charged using solar energy, wind energy to electric car
Existing good use.For example, wind-driven generator power is low, only 1-5kw, charge capacity is not able to satisfy making for electronic logistic car
With the problem of still relying primarily on charging pile and charge, do not well solve the charging of electronic logistic car.
This field needs a kind of for the device of electric power to be replenished in time to electronic logistic car as a result,.

Specific embodiment
The principle and features of the present invention will be described below with reference to the accompanying drawings, and the given examples are served only to explain the present invention, and
It is non-to be used to limit the scope of the invention.
Please refer to shown in Fig. 1 a, 1b, Fig. 1 a, 1b be the portable car-mounted charging unit installation of electronic logistic car of the invention with
Position view one, two on car body;As shown, the portable car-mounted charging unit 1 of electronic logistic car of the invention passes through peace
Dress bracket 4 is set to the first rear-wheel rear of electronic logistic car, and the second rear-wheel rear of the electronic logistic car is equipped with fuel tank 2,
Wherein, it is attached between the vehicle-mounted charging device 1 and the fuel tank 2 by fuel pipe 3;
The vehicle-mounted charging device 1 has shell 7, is preferably dimensioned to be 800 × 520 × 462, unit mm, meets all
The demand of the electronic logistic car of 4.5T, and can be directly mounted on the vehicle frame of electronic logistic car, facilitate installation and disassembly;Please join again
According to shown in Fig. 2 a, 2b, 2c and Fig. 3 a, 3b, Fig. 2 a, 2b and 2c are the portable car-mounted charging unit of electronic logistic car of the invention
Case surface schematic diagram one, two and three;Fig. 3 a, 3b are in the shell of the portable car-mounted charging unit of electronic logistic car of the invention
Portion's schematic diagram one, two;Wherein,
As shown in Fig. 2 a, 2b, 2c, 7 surface of shell is equipped with air inlet 5, air outlet 6, Quick Release and buckles 8, oil circuit interface
(not shown) and circuit interface 9, wherein the air inlet 5 is preferably to enter the wind angle as 45 ° (air port is facing forward, is in 45° angle)
Shutter shape, the air outlet 6 are preferably the shutter shape that air outlet angle is 45 ° (air port backwards, be in 45° angle), are formed
Negative pressure exhausting;Moreover it is preferred that air inlet is installed on device side, air outlet is installed on bottom of device, does not interfere with each other;
As shown in Fig. 3 a, 3b, be equipped with inside the shell 7: engine 10, air filter 11, electric machine controller 12, partition 13,
Generator 14, resilient cushion 17 and charging unit controller 18;The air filter 11, partition 13 and resilient cushion 17 are this field
Conventional design, details are not described herein again;
Incorporated by reference to shown in 3a, 3b and Fig. 4, Fig. 4 is the electricity of the portable car-mounted charging unit of electronic logistic car of the invention
Gas connection structure diagram;Wherein, the engine 10 is connected by the oil circuit interface, the fuel pipe 3 with the fuel tank 2,
Using gasoline as power, the generator 14 is driven to generate electricity, generator power can reach 16KW not less than 10kw, maximum;Institute
The output end for stating generator 14 is electrically connected to the input terminal of the electric machine controller 12, is equipped with rectification in the electric machine controller 12
And voltage regulator circuit, the three-phase alternating current that the generator 14 exports is converted into direct current, then by the circuit interface 9 into
The output of row direct current;After direct current is exported by circuit interface, it on the one hand can be directly entered driving motor, the fortune for vehicle
On the other hand row can be battery pack charging, energy reserve;Further, since the portable car-mounted charging of electronic logistic car of the invention
Device is for electric power, the main power source of not electronic logistic car, stand-by power to be replenished in time to electronic logistic car
Source, so, engine, generator and electric machine controller are not always in work;The charging unit controller 18 is used for
Instruction is started or stoped to engine transmission, thus starts or stops engine, generator and electric machine controller;It is described to fill
The input terminal of electric installation controller 18 is electrically connected to the entire car controller (existing control device, not shown) of electronic logistic car, connects
It receives the whole vehicle state signal of entire car controller or sends identification state signal, the charging unit controller 18 to entire car controller
Output end be electrically connected to the engine 10, engine start or stopping are made according to the instruction of entire car controller;Specifically, when
When entire car controller transmission whole vehicle state signal is that battery pack electricity is less than or equal to 30% or vehicle urgency acceleration mode, charging dress
Set controller identification whole vehicle state;Charging unit controller sends identification state signal to entire car controller, and controls charging
Device charges to battery pack and still directly provides driving motor electric power.
Existing electronic logistic car is to increase course continuation mileage and increase battery inclusion quantity and will increase cost, for vehicle price
Influence is very big, and it is universal to be unfavorable for electric vehicle;And conventional fuel oil car is in starting and anxious boost phase, because of the limitation and fortune of engine
Frictional resistance during row, oil consumption is all especially big, and the starting stage oil consumption of traditional 1.5L engine can reach 20L/100km;
In the present invention, engine does not participate in driving directly, therefore can operate in best operation interval always, i.e., revolving speed be 1500~
4000r/min, it ensures that the oil consumption of engine is in most reasonable section.
In the present invention, generator is small size, efficient high-power generator special, can produce specified 10KW, most
The different capacity of big 16KW, and generating efficiency is more than or equal to 93%;According to the needs of electric powered motor, by charging unit
Controller calculates the electric power output for realizing that vehicle-mounted charging device is most economical, in the continuation of the journey for increasing minimum 300km for electronic logistic car
Journey.
In the present invention, the monolithic case of vehicle-mounted charging device and partition all use light-high-strength plastic production, installation
Bracket then uses high-strength steel sheet to make, so that charging unit gross weight is less than 120kg.
The portable car-mounted charging unit of electronic logistic car of the invention is easy to maintain, and the device carry is in the electronic logistics tailstock
When end, upper end is cargo box structure, so can not dig upwards, the present invention is devised by 4 Quick Release buckles 8 come fixing shell 7,
After Quick Release buckle 8 is opened, shell 7 can direct out disassembly, and the state of Fig. 3 a, 3b is presented in vehicle-mounted charging device, at this time air filter
The module of 11 equal needs maintenances will integrally be exposed, and maintenance personal is facilitated to operate.
In addition, because a large amount of heat can be generated when engine and generator work, so devising air inlet angle in shell
For 45 ° of shutter;During automobile starts to move forwards, air enters from air inlet, is engine, generator and motor
Controller provides cooling air, and provides the oxygen that operation needs for engine;To prevent hot-air, portion is again in the device
It is sucked by engine, increases partition in engine air inlet;After cold air enters engine and generator, become hot-air,
In motor rear end aggregation, the air outlet positioned at device lower end forms negative pressure state (referring to vehicle dormer window), takes hot sky away from outside
Gas.
